Background of the Merlion Park



Merlion Park SingaporeMerlion Park Singapore
The beginning of Merlion Park, a prominent icon of Singapore, can be traced back to the very early 1970s. The concept of creating a distinct spots for Singapore became part of the Singapore Tourist Board's effort to promote the city-state as a tourist location. The original Merlion statuary, created by the regional artist Lim Nang Seng, included the head of a lion and the body of a fish, representing Singapore's origins as an angling village and its change right into a lion city.


In 1972, the Merlion statue was officially unveiled at the mouth of the Singapore River, ignoring the Marina Bay. As the sign acquired popularity among tourists and residents alike, the choice was made to move the sculpture to a more noticeable place. Ultimately, in 2002, the Merlion Park was established at its present website near the Fullerton Hotel, supplying breathtaking sights of the city horizon and working as a cherished symbol of Singapore's abundant heritage and lively society.




Best Time to Check Out



Ideal timing for a visit to Merlion Park in Singapore greatly relies on seasonal weather patterns. Singapore experiences a tropical rainforest environment, characterized by high moisture and bountiful rains throughout the year. The most effective time to see Merlion Park is during the drier months of February to April when the weather is fairly cooler and there is less rains. This period additionally accompanies the festive period of Chinese New Year, contributing to the vibrancy of the city.


Alternatively, the months of July to September are additionally a great time to go to as the rains is somewhat lower during this duration. However, do keep in mind that Singapore can be fairly crowded with tourists throughout these months as a result of school holidays in various nations.


It is recommended to stay clear of the monsoon season from November to January when heavy rains and electrical storms are regular, which may impede outdoor activities and sightseeing and tour. Additionally, Singapore experiences a haze period generally between August and October as a result of forest fires in the region, which can impact air quality and exposure. Therefore, preparing a journey to Merlion Park beyond these periods will certainly make sure an extra comfy and satisfying experience.

Close-by Destinations



Merlion Park SingaporeMerlion Park Singapore
Surrounding to Merlion Park, site visitors can explore a variety of captivating destinations that enhance the overall experience of Singapore's waterside area. One such destination is the iconic Marina Bay Sands, a lavish incorporated hotel understood for its magnificent design, high end buying, world-class dining alternatives, and the distinguished SkyPark offering breathtaking sights of the city horizon. Additionally, the nearby Gardens by the Bay flaunts advanced Supertree Grove structures, the Blossom Dome, and Cloud Forest sunrooms, creating a harmonious mix of nature and technology.


The Helix Bridge, with its unique double-helix structure, supplies a picturesque walk connecting Marina Centre with Marina South in a building masterpiece that lights up wonderfully at night, offering an ideal backdrop for night strolls. All these tourist attractions complement the appeal of Merlion Park, making it a must-visit location for tourists checking out Singapore's dynamic beachfront area.


Eating Options





Checking out the culinary scene bordering Merlion Park in Singapore unveils a varied choice of dining options that accommodate numerous preferences and choices. From casual street food delays to posh waterside dining Continued establishments, site visitors to Merlion Park are ruined for option. For those seeking a preference of regional flavors, hawker centers like Lau Sat and Maxwell Food Centre provide a variety of Singaporean dishes such as Hainanese hen rice, laksa, and chili crab at budget friendly costs. Furthermore, site visitors can delight in international cuisines at upscale eating establishments like the Fullerton Bay Hotel's rooftop restaurants or the Esplanade's great dining places. The park's closeness to the vibrant Chinatown area also gives simple accessibility to authentic Chinese specials. Whether you remain in the state of mind for a fast bite or a luxurious dining experience with a view of the famous Merlion statuary, the dining options around Merlion Park ensure an enjoyable culinary trip for each taste buds.
